Andre Fialho quickly became a hot commodity when he took on Michel Pereira on short notice and gave him a close competitive fight. He was then able to score back to back knockouts in each of his next two appearances in the octagon which had people raving about him. He has since dropped his last two gettin knocked out in each which doesn’t bode well in this matchup against a fast and ferocious striker in Joaquin Buckley.

Joaquin Buckley has had mixed results in his time as a UFC middleweight. He was able to get wins against middle of the pack middleweights but once he took that step up in competition is where he got the bad results. He now drops down to welterweight to take on a middle of the pack welterweight which is where we know Buckley shines.
